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Newport Beach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Newport Beach with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Newport Beach is at Harbor Village Apartments listed at $2,395.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Newport Beach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Newport Beach is $4,200.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Newport Beach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Newport Beach is a 1,772 square feet unit starting from $5,641 at Astoria at Central Park West.

What is the average size for Newport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Newport Beach is currently 1,120 sq ft.
